How Many Laps In A Formula 1 Race?

Summary by f1chronicle.com
A Formula 1 race can run anywhere from 44 to 78 laps, since every race is built around a fixed minimum distance rather than a fixed lap count. The shortest lap counts belong to the longest circuits, and the longest lap counts belong to the shortest ones.
